maven - 如何通过 Maven 将 war 部署到远程 Tomcat 或 Jetty 服务器

标签 maven tomcat deployment jetty

我正在寻找一种使生产部署自动化的方法。 maven 中的部署阶段用于存储库部署。 当我们使用 Tomcat 或 Jetty 作为远程服务器时,我们如何进行生产部署?

我看起来像这样:mvn deploy-site 然后在构建 maven 之后将 war 部署到远程服务器

最佳答案

Maven 不打算在您使用它的意义上进行部署。只需使用不同的东西:Ant、Shellscript、Jenkins Jobs、Chef、Puppet 或类似的东西。

除此之外,还可以使用 cargo-maven-plugin和其他插件。

关于maven - 如何通过 Maven 将 war 部署到远程 Tomcat 或 Jetty 服务器,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21868256/

相关文章:

java - IntelliJ : Reference another module from a Maven module not working

tomcat - 为什么 Tomcat 管理器重定向到本地主机 :8080/company/www. company.org/index.html

Spring boot standalone tomcat HttpServletResponse 总是返回状态 200

ruby - Capistrano 3 在任务中更改 ssh_options

git - 在我自己的服务器上部署 Meteor,但在版本控制 repo 协议(protocol)中?和 MongoHQ

JavaFX + Maven + Ojdbc6 + IntelliJ(使用适用于 Windows 的 Javafx 应用程序部署 oracle jar)

java - 如何使用 Maven 将 JAR 包含在 WAR 存档 WEB-INF/lib 中?

web-applications - 使用 Web 部署包通过 TFS 2017 构建和部署 Web 应用程序

java - jslint-maven-plugin 不读取 jsSourceFolder 并且仍然读取默认值

java - 对称依赖